Milan, IT vs Nice, FR at a glance — Nice, FR is 8% cheaper than Milan, IT overall. Median 1-bed rent runs about $1,000/mo versus $1,500/mo. Top income tax: 45% vs 43%.

▤ Full comparison
| Milan, IT | Nice, FR | |
|---|---|---|
| Cost of living | ||
| Overall cost index | 111 | 102 |
| Housing | 135 | 108 |
| Food | 105 | 106 |
| Transport | 80 | 76 |
| Utilities | 120 | 110 |
| Healthcare | 82 | 82 |
| Goods & services | 106 | 106 |
| Housing | ||
| Rent, 1-bed centre | $1,500/mo | $1,000/mo |
| Rent, 1-bed outside | $1,150/mo | $780/mo |
| Rent, 3-bed centre | $3,000/mo | $2,000/mo |
| Buy price / m² centre | $8,500 | $6,500 |
| Money & purchasing power | ||
| $1,000 goes as far as | $902 | $984 |
| Inexpensive meal | $16 | $16 |
| Monthly transit pass | $42 | $40 |
| Taxes | ||
| Income tax (top rate) | 43% | 45% |
| VAT / sales tax | 22% | 20% |
| Social security (employee) | — | 22% |
| Corporate tax | 24% | 25% |
| Capital gains | 26% | 30% |
| Economy & salaries | ||
| Avg net salary | $1,900/mo | $2,600/mo |
| Minimum wage | — | $1,600/mo |
| GDP per capita | $43,309 | $48,986 |
| Inflation (annual) | 1.5% | 0.9% |
| Work & digital nomad | ||
| Digital-nomad visa | Yes | No |
| English proficiency | Moderate | Moderate |
| Coworking spaces | 60 | 20 |
| Time zone | UTC+1 | UTC+1 |
| Quality of life | ||
| Safety index | 55 | 60 |
| Healthcare index | 80 | 85 |
| Pollution index | 70 | 42 |
| Internet speed | 120 Mbps | 150 Mbps |
| Walkability | 85 | 80 |
| Public transport | 82 | 74 |
| Family-friendly | 64 | 70 |
| Tap water | Safe to drink | Safe to drink |
| Life expectancy | 84 yr | 83 yr |
| LGBTQ+ acceptance | Moderate | High |
| Climate | ||
| January avg | +3 °C | +9 °C |
| July avg | +24 °C | +24 °C |
| Sunny days / year | 130 | 300 |
| Rainfall / year | 1,000 mm | 760 mm |
| Connectivity | ||
| Flight to nearest hub | 1 h | 1 h |
Taxes & Economy & salaries: Italy vs France. Estimates use approximate cost-of-living indices (US average = 100) and are for general guidance only.

Good to know before you move to Nice
The unofficial capital of the French Riviera — Mediterranean beaches, 300 days of sun and an old town of ochre façades, with its own international airport a tram ride away. A remote-work favourite, though seaside rents and summer crowds are the price of the light.

? Frequently asked questions
Moving from Milan to Nice: cheaper or more expensive?
Moving from Milan to Nice, your cost of living will be roughly 8% cheaper. Nice’s cost-of-living index is 102 versus 111 for Milan (US = 100). Use the salary tool above to see the income you’d need to keep the same lifestyle.
Is Milan cheaper than Nice?
Nice is about 8% cheaper than Milan overall — its cost-of-living index is 102 versus 111 for Milan.
How much do you need to earn in Nice to live like in Milan?
To keep the same standard of living, a $75,000 salary in Milan is worth about $68,744 in Nice. Enter your own figure in the calculator above.
Which has lower taxes, Milan or Nice?
Italy has the lower top income-tax rate — 43% versus 45% in France.
